Microsoft held a corporate party with Sting for top managers, and then fired 10 thousand ordinary employees, media write

The other day, many departments of the technology giant underwent massive layoffs, after which thousands of people lost their jobs.

As The Wall Street Journal reporters managed to find out, Microsoft recently held a corporate event for senior management, at which British rock musician Gordon Matthew Thomas Sumner, better known as Sting, sang and played the guitar. The party was held in a closed format at the World Economic Forum in Davos.

It is noted that Sting comes only to those who are ready to pay him at least 500 thousand US dollars. How much the musician received for a private performance in front of 50 leaders of the technology giant is unknown.

A few days ago, Microsoft laid off about 10,000 employees, citing a sluggish economy and an attempt to cut costs.
